After all, the ancestors of the Qin State started out in animal husbandry, so they attached great importance to cattle and horses, and specially set up stable stewards in each county to manage them, which was equivalent to the county transportation bureau. Each township also has a stable, which is equivalent to a state-owned ranch and is managed by the stable. Almost all the horses used by the township government are tamed here. If you need to call them, you have to write an application.
